Counting On Support

The University of Edinburgh is excited to be launching a new student support partnership with the Institute of Chartered Accountants of Scotland Foundation (ICAS).

Counting On Support

ICAS will provide around five generous bursaries each year to students studying accounting, finance and management as part of their degree.

Students receiving an award will also develop their career skills on paid summer internships with several of the organisation’s leading firms, as well as working closely with personal mentors.

Inspiring students

The awards have been established to inspire students from financially disadvantaged backgrounds to consider a career in the world of accounting and finance.

ICAS will also be working with the University’s Widening Participation team to develop a scheme complementing the bursaries to encourage those students that are being specifically sought by this these professions.
